Because time is money, expedited transport of your raw materials or final product may be a necessary part of fulfilling your business commitments and goals. You can expedite freight from city to city or from coast to coast.

You have to find a reliable company, though, that you can entrust your materials with that not only can deliver on time, but also offer you efficient, cost effective, safe transportation of your goods.

To find the right expedited freight company for you:

1. Start your search online for companies that expedite freight.

2. Increase your comfort level with a company by not only asking for references but by discussing their safety record with them as well.

3. Decide on a company that not only meets your budget needs, but also one that you feel confident that will deliver the professional level of service that you are expecting.

Consider a trusted name

You don't have to settle for an expedited freight company that you found online and know relatively little about. FedEx and UPS offer you expedited transportation backed by names that you can trust.
Try: FedEx offers you two expedited freight services. The first service that you can choose from is their Surface Expedite Exclusive Use, which is a non-stop, door to door shipping in exclusive-use vehicles that is reliable 24 hours a day, 365 days a year. The second choice that you have through FedEx is their Surface Expedite Network, which offers you time-definite deliveries within a one-hour window. UPS offers you palletized time critical trucking, backed by a day-definite on time guarantee.

  • Check out the time and satisfaction guarantees before committing to expedited freight service even if you choose a well known company like FedEx or UPS.
  • If you work with a logistics company, check out their insurance requirements on your shipment, and be sure to insure for the full replacement amount.
